Subject: [PATCH 1/3] coresight: Replace sprintf with scnprintf
Date: Mon, 27 Mar 2017 11:09:31 -0600	[thread overview]
Message-ID: <1490634573-11068-2-git-send-email-mathieu.poirier@linaro.org> (raw)
In-Reply-To: <1490634573-11068-1-git-send-email-mathieu.poirier@linaro.org>

From: Olav Haugan <ohaugan@codeaurora.org>

Replace all occurrences of sprintf with scnprintf in coresight driver for
consistency. scnprintf is also a safer alternative to sprintf.

Signed-off-by: Olav Haugan <ohaugan@codeaurora.org>
Signed-off-by: Mathieu Poirier <mathieu.poirier@linaro.org>
---
 drivers/hwtracing/coresight/coresight-etb10.c      |  2 +-
 drivers/hwtracing/coresight/coresight-etm-perf.c   |  2 +-
 .../hwtracing/coresight/coresight-etm3x-sysfs.c    | 66 +++++++++++-----------
 drivers/hwtracing/coresight/coresight-funnel.c     |  4 +-
 drivers/hwtracing/coresight/coresight-stm.c        |  2 +-
 drivers/hwtracing/coresight/coresight-tmc.c        |  2 +-
 6 files changed, 39 insertions(+), 39 deletions(-)

diff --git a/drivers/hwtracing/coresight/coresight-etb10.c b/drivers/hwtracing/coresight/coresight-etb10.c
index d7325c6534ad..491f4da61c11 100644
--- a/drivers/hwtracing/coresight/coresight-etb10.c
+++ b/drivers/hwtracing/coresight/coresight-etb10.c
@@ -588,7 +588,7 @@ static ssize_t trigger_cntr_show(struct device *dev,
 	struct etb_drvdata *drvdata = dev_get_drvdata(dev->parent);
 	unsigned long val = drvdata->trigger_cntr;
 
-	return sprintf(buf, "%#lx\n", val);
+	return scnprintf(buf, PAGE_SIZE, "%#lx\n", val);
 }
